Road Marking
The Road Marking crew of the Ministry of Transport and Works (MTW) will be painting centre lines from Sam Lords Castle to the Crane in St. Philip. They will be also remarking centre lines from Hanson Hill to South District to Boarded Hall roundabout, St. George. A crew will also remark the junction of Bird Hill, Haggatt Hall, St. Michael. Work will be done Monday to Thursday, between 6:00 p.m. and 4:00 a.m., weather permitting.
Motorists are urged to avoid speeding through work areas while road markings are being done, as this endangers the lives of workers and damages the freshly painted road markings.
